#458220 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#458220 is composed of 27.1% red, 51% green and 12.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 75.4%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 97.3 degrees, a saturation of 60.5% and a lightness of 31.8%. #458220 color hex could be obtained by blending #8aff40 with #000500.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#458220 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#458220 has RGB values of R:69, G:130, B:32 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0, Y:0.75,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 4555296.

Shades and Tints of #458220
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020401 is the darkest color, while #f7fcf3 is the lightest one.
